Home equity loan

Home equity loans are secured loans that are secured with your home as collateral. Lenders require that you meet certain credit scores and equity levels in your home before they will approve a loan. This allows them to ensure that you are able to afford the loan payments. Try to repay as much debt as possible and raise your credit score in order to increase your chances for approval. Lenders want applicants with excellent credit and low debt ratios.

Most lenders require at minimum 20% equity in your home before they will approve you for a home equity mortgage. But, others will allow you to borrow less. Lenders won't lend you more than 80 percent of the property's actual value.

Loan-to-value ratio

LTV (loan-to-value ratio) is an important criterion to approve a mortgage. Lenders generally require that the ratio should not exceed 80%. LTVs higher than 80% can lead to higher borrowing costs, increased mortgage insurance, and even denial. LTVs above 95% are often considered unacceptable.


LTV requirements will vary depending on several factors such as the value of the property. If you have 20% down on the house, your LTV will be 80%. However, if 10% is put down, your LTV will be 90%. In addition to the loan-to-value ratio, lenders also consider your debt-to-income ratio. Most lenders will offer a loan with lower LTV to borrowers with good credit than those with less credit.

The loan-to-value ratio can vary between lenders, so make sure you check with your lender about their own requirements before committing to a particular lender. Some lenders have lower loan requirements than others. Compare offers to find the best deal.

An HELOC requires that you have equity in the home. Equity is the difference between the amount you owe and the value of your home. This equity will influence the maximum loan amount available to you. Lenders usually require that your home has a minimum of 10%-20% equity.
